How to fix?

Upgrade RHEL:7 vdsm-yajsonrpc to version 0:4.17.33-1.1.el7rhgs or higher.
This issue was patched in RHSA-2017:0486.

NVD Description

Note: Versions mentioned in the description apply only to the upstream vdsm-yajsonrpc package and not the vdsm-yajsonrpc package as distributed by RHEL. See How to fix? for RHEL:7 relevant fixed versions and status.

Red Hat Gluster Storage RPM Package 3.2 allows local users to gain privileges and execute arbitrary code as root.
